Pablo Rojas Sahurie offers us a fascinating reading of the religious aspects contained in the political songs that emerged in Chile during the years prior to Salvador Allende's government. To do so, he refers to the Judeo-Christian concept of messianism, which he explores both in the musical structures and in the cultural conceptions that underpin the social behavior of the authors and performers of said song. Thus, the author analyzes how ideas forged in religious contexts find a prominent place in spaces related to social protest, even blurring the boundaries between the sacred and the profane. “Bring us your kingdom of justice and equality”: Messianism and New Chilean Song is a book written with a critical eye but also with passion, with a political commitment that rescues the contributions of a popular religion and that aims to make a reality that kingdom of justice and equality that Víctor Jara evoked in his songs.
